St. Cloud is a Main Florida city located 26 miles southeast of Orlando and 10 miles southeast of Kissimmee. Included on January 3, 1911, this Osceola Region city has constantly encouraged a photo of small-town life.

Cloud made the nickname "The Friendly Soldier City" since it was originally created as a retirement community for Union veterans of the Civil Battle. Today, St. Cloud incorporates concerning 25 square miles, with a populace estimated to be about 53,000 individuals. It has to do with an hour's drive, or 50 miles from the beach, the closest being Melbourne Beach on website the Space Shore.

Central Florida Animal Book uses visitors an unique opportunity to observe and find out about huge cats such as tigers, lions, leopards, and cougars in an all-natural shelter setting. The reserve is concentrated on education and preservation, providing guests a close-up experience while emphasizing big pet cat well-being and recognition.
